WebAn investment company is defined under IRC Section 351 (e) (1) as a company holding at least 80% of its assets in stocks, securities, cash, notes, options, foreign currency, certain financial instruments, interests in REITs, and ownership in entities holding such assets. WebFeatures of IRC Section §351. One of the most attractive features of forming a corporation is in §351 of the tax code. This provision allows persons to contribute property to a corporation without recognizing gain if done correctly. Alternatively, §351 may stop some members from recognizing a loss, which may be a negative factor.
